    The second element of the CAGE analysis is the administrative distance between two countries. In this case we will be discussing the administrative distance between Germany and the United States. First of all Germany and United Stated do not belong to a common trade block. Although lately rumors occurred of the European Union and United Stated creating a free trade area called the Transatlantic Free Trade Area (TAFTA) or Transatlantic Trade and Investment Partnership (TTIP).     TURKEY: Target Country Cultural Analysis I. Introduction      The Republic of Turkey has a relatively short history as it achieved independence in 1923 from the fallen Ottoman Empire.  As a country of 780‚580 square kilometers‚ roughly the size of Texas‚ Turkey is home to about 76.8 million people.  Located in the Middle East‚ Turkey is a predominantly Islamic nation‚ yet has remained politically secular throughout its brief existence.
